Zitat von
Mamphil:
Super! Aber wenn ich Daten in eine
MySQL-Datenbank speichern will, ist PHP im Normalfall auch mit
MySQL-Unterstützung kompiliert!
Schon klar, nur ist das nicht im Sinne der Wiederverwendbarkeit von Objekten. Angenommen man hat eine schön sauber gekapselte TextFormater Klasse, die eben dieses "escapen" übernimmt.
Würde diese Klasse mit
mysql Funktionen arbeiten wäre die Wiederverwendbarkeit schon sehr eingeschränkt.
Klar gibt es Situationen, in denen man Wiederverwendbarkeit von Code vernachlässigen kann in allen anderen Fällen würde ich immer die portablere/flexiblere Möglichkeit wählen.
Bis neulich ...